WORCESTER, Mass. - Sophomore
Abdur-Rahman De Leon's (Roxbury, Mass./Saint Thomas More School) tie-breaking putback at the buzzer sent the Saint Michael's College men's basketball team past Assumption University, 79-77, on Saturday during Northeast 10 Conference play in Laska Gymnasium. The Purple Knights improved to 9-2 in their last 11 games while breaking a second-place tie in the NE10 with the Greyhounds.

THE ACTION
- Assumption led 8-2 at 17:47 of the opening half on Cunningham-Pemberton's lay-in for what proved to be the largest advantage for either team in the stanza. The visitors responded with a 9-2 run, with Floyd turning in a three-point play and Littleton and Kenney both burying three-pointers.
- The Greyhounds slowly extended their 37-34 halftime lead to double figures by the time Dembele's lay-up made it 49-39 at 15:54 of the second stanza, and their advantage swelled to 59-47 with 9:32 left.
- Only 2:34 later, the Purple Knights had cut the deficit to two points, with Floyd and Littleton hitting threes in a quick 12-2 run, and the visitors later used a 9-0 run that took only 59 seconds to take the lead (68-65) on Floyd's setback triple with 3:58 to go.
- After consecutive Assumption baskets provided the hosts the lead, Kenney's turnaround jumper at 2:10 put Saint Michael's back in front, and the visitors pushed their lead to as much as 77-71 when Briscoe knocked down two free throws with 32 seconds remaining.
- Sophomore Lenny Tangishaka was fouled shooting a three 10 seconds later and hit a trio of freebies, and McCown earned a steal off of a jump ball with 18 ticks left. With 10 seconds remaining, Mawo buried the game-tying three from in front of the Assumption bench.
- The Purple Knights came down and missed a winning three just before the buzzer, but De Leon got inside position on his man for the ensuing rebound and put the second chance high off the glass, with the ball falling through the net as the horn sounded.
